Exploring Christian Prayer Traditions and Practices

Christian adherents have established a rich array of prayer practices over ages . These range considerably across denominations , from the formal prayers of the Catholic Church and Ancient traditions, to the more personal approaches found in Evangelical Christianity. Usual forms include recited prayers like the Divine Prayer, contemplative disciplines such as lectio divina , and pleading prayer for people in need. Exploring these varied methods reveals a profound desire for relationship with God .
